Collaborative Effort to Curb Unauthorized Street Events

Apr 25, 2025 at 8:17 PM

A joint initiative has been launched by the Indianapolis Metropolitan Police Department (IMPD) and a local automotive group to address the issue of unauthorized street takeovers. The aim is to provide designated areas for car enthusiasts to gather legally, ensuring both safety and enjoyment for all parties involved. This innovative approach not only seeks to eliminate illegal activities but also fosters a positive community environment for automotive events.

Promoting Legal Car Gatherings

The partnership between IMPD and the local car organization focuses on creating safe spaces where car enthusiasts can meet without disrupting public order. By offering regulated venues, they hope to reduce the occurrence of unauthorized street gatherings that pose risks to drivers and pedestrians alike. This collaboration marks a significant step toward addressing concerns related to public safety while accommodating the interests of car lovers.

In recent years, unauthorized street events have become increasingly problematic in urban areas. These impromptu gatherings often lead to dangerous driving behaviors and disrupt the flow of traffic. Recognizing this challenge, IMPD and the local car association decided to work together to establish legal alternatives. Through careful planning and coordination, they aim to provide well-organized venues that cater specifically to the needs of car enthusiasts. This proactive strategy ensures that participants can enjoy their shared passion safely within designated boundaries.
